In preparation for Week 9 GPP tournaments on DraftKings and FanDuel, CBS Sports Fantasy expert Jamey Eisenberg shares his insights and lineup decisions. The upcoming main DFS slate sees a shortage of talent due to teams on bye and primetime matchups, presenting an opportunity for creative lineups.
Eisenberg sets his sights on cost-effective quarterbacks, opting to steer clear of premium options like Jalen Hurts and Lamar Jackson. Instead, he looks to save money with quarterbacks such as Derek Carr, Sam Howell, Gardner Minshew, or Mac Jones. By doing so, he can allocate more funds towards running backs.
The fantasy expert intends to invest heavily in running backs for Week 9. Among his preferred high-end choices are Alvin Kamara, Saquon Barkley, and Josh Jacobs. Additionally, Eisenberg identifies potential value in lower-tier players like Rachaad White, Kareem Hunt, Zack Moss, and Chuba Hubbard. He also highlights the opportunity presented by Devin Singletary, a cost-effective option with upside as Dameon Pierce is sidelined with an ankle injury for Tampa Bay.
Regarding wide receivers, Eisenberg notes the depth of talent available. However, he still advocates for spending on top-tier options such as A.J. Brown, CeeDee Lamb, Adam Thielen, Davante Adams, Michael Pittman, Terry McLaurin, and Chris Olave. He also offers potential value picks like Nico Collins, Josh Downs, Zay Flowers, and Demario Douglas, his favorite value play among all positions.
When it comes to tight ends, Eisenberg highlights the option to splurge on Mark Andrews or T.J. Hockenson. However, he also sees value in players like Logan Thomas, David Njoku, Kyle Pitts, and Jake Ferguson. The past weeks have illustrated impressive tight end performances, providing hope that great production can still be obtained without overpaying.
